At the Philadelphia Spectrum, sportscasters recount that Rocky Balboa is a 5-1 underdog and stress that Creed wants to draw blood early in the fight. Creed's career boasts 47 wins and no losses. Rocky has had 44 wins and 21 losses. But, they remind the listeners, Rocky was the first man ever to knock Creed down..

Rocky II begins - literally - where the first film left off, with never-say-die Rocky maneuvering for a rematch with champ Apollo Creed. Reunited for the film are the original epic's entire cast with Stallone at the helm as writer and director. This is where we see Rocky's marriage to Adrian, his attempts to get a 'real life' job.

Robert " Rocky " Balboa (also known by his ring name the Italian Stallion) is a fictional character and the titular protagonist of the Rocky film series. The character was created by Sylvester Stallone, who has also portrayed him in eight of the nine films in the franchise.

Rocky II is a 1979 American sports drama film written, directed by, and starring Sylvester Stallone. [2] The film is the sequel to Rocky (1976) and the second installment in the Rocky film series. It also stars Talia Shire, Burt Young, Carl Weathers, and Burgess Meredith.

Synopsis On New Year's Day in 1976, world heavyweight boxing champion Apollo Creed (Carl Weathers) has successfully defended his title in a split decision against challenger Rocky Balboa (Sylvester Stallone). He and Rocky are taken to the same hospital.
